In two or more complete sentences, describe the transformation(s) that take place on the parent function, f(x)=log(x), to achiev
matrenka [14]
Transforming f(x) = log(x) to f(x) = log (2x) gives the effect of squashing the graph horizontally (by halving the x-coordinate)

Then from f(x) = log(2x) to f(x) = log (-2x) is reflecting on the y-axis

Then from log(-2x) to log(-2x-4) is to translate by 4 units to the right

Finally from log(-2x-4) to log(-2x-4)+5 is translating the graph up by 5 units

Jada makes sparkling juice by mixing 2 cups of sparkling water with every 3 cups of apple juice. How much sparkling water does J
Westkost [7]

Answer:

Step-by-step explanation:

2 cups of sparkling water with every 3 cups of apple juice = sparkling juice

Sparkling water : apple juice

2 : 3

How much sparkling water does Jada need if she uses 8 cups of apple juice.

Sparkling water : apple juice

x : 8

Equate both ratios

2 : 3 = x : 8

2/3 = x / 8

2*8 = 3*x

16 = 3x

x = 16 / 3

= 5.33 cups

Sparkling water = 5.33 cups

How much apple juice does Jada need if she uses 8 cups of sparkling water

Sparkling water : apple juice

8 : y

Equate both ratios

2 : 3 = 8 : y

2/3 = 8 / y

Cross product

2 * y = 3 * 8

2y = 24

y = 24 / 2

= 12

y = 12

Apple juice = 12 cups

NOTE: There is an error in your question, you wrote "How much sparkling water does Jada need if she uses 8 coups of sparkling water." but I solved for both sparkling water and apple juice using 8 cups since your question was not clear enough.
